You’ll take on a pivotal leadership position within a thriving small animal practice, working closely with the Head Nurse to guide and develop the nursing team. This is your opportunity to grow your clinical expertise while building confidence in others—all within a collaborative, forward-thinking environment that genuinely invests in professional development.
Based primarily at the Southport site with occasional support shifts to the sister branches in Rufford and Tarleton, you’ll deliver high-standard care across theatre, inpatient and consulting settings. The role offers a manageable 4 or 5-day week with shifts between 7:00am and 9:00pm, a 1 in 5 weekend rota, and no out-of-hours commitments after 7:00pm—allowing you to balance career progression with a real life outside the practice.
Rufford Veterinary Group cares for dogs, cats, rabbits, avian and exotic species, alongside a busy and engaging emergency caseload. You’ll be joining a friendly team with a genuine commitment to gold-standard patient care and excellent client service.
Rufford Veterinary Group is an established small animal practice providing high-quality first opinion care supported by advanced diagnostics and procedures. The practice operates across three locations—Southport, Rufford and Tarleton—creating a network of collaborative teams all committed to delivering excellent patient outcomes and client service.
The practice is part of IVC Evidensia, the UK and Europe’s leading veterinary care group comprising over 900 practices and referral hospitals. IVC Evidensia is committed to supporting careers without limits, investing in learning, innovation and wellbeing so that teams can grow in confidence, capability and fulfilment at every stage of their professional journey.
